Why You Need to OCR Your PDFs
- Make Content Searchable: After using our OCR tool, you can easily search for keywords or phrases within your documents, saving you hours of manual searching.
- Enable Copy and Paste: Effortlessly copy text from your PDFs to use in other applications, such as word processors, presentations, or spreadsheets.
- Improve Accessibility: Converting image-based text to real text makes your documents accessible to screen readers, benefiting visually impaired users.
- Archive and Index Digitally: Text-based documents are much easier to index and archive in digital document management systems, making your information more organized and retrievable.
